grim•ace /ˈgrɪməs, grɪˈmeɪs/USA pronunciation   n., v., -aced, -ac•ing. 
n. [countable]
  1. a facial expression, often ugly or twisted, that indicates disapproval, pain, etc.

v. [no object]
  1. to make grimaces:She grimaced from the pain.

grim•ace  (griməs, gri mās),USA pronunciation n., v., -aced, -ac•ing. 
n. 
  1. a facial expression, often ugly or contorted, that indicates disapproval, pain, etc.

v.i. 
  1. to make grimaces.
  • Latin -āceus -aceous
  • French Frankish *grima mask (compare grime, grim) + -azo
  • 1645–55
grimac•er, n. 
grimac•ing•ly, adv.

grimace /ɡrɪˈmeɪs/ n
  1. an ugly or distorted facial expression, as of wry humour, disgust, etc
vb
  1. (intransitive) to contort the face
Etymology: 17th Century: from French grimace, of Germanic origin; related to Spanish grimazo caricature; see grim

griˈmacer n
